Notifications
Clear all

[Resolvido] Ultima linha com ".Find"

3 Posts
2 Usuários
1 Reactions
1,298 Visualizações
Bautto
(@bautto)
Posts: 70
Estimable Member
Topic starter
 

Colegas, boa tarde.

Venho novamente solicitar ajuda de algum mestre do fórum.

Preciso, na planilha anexa, na aba Plan5, que uma função de busca, me retorne a última linha das colunas "J" e "K", no caso a linha "906" e, em seguida, direcione para a célula da coluna "A", na linha que inicia o bloco. No caso seria a célula "A905", que é onde está a referência de que necessito.

A mesclagem nesse grupo de células é necessária, pois a referência da primeira célula do grupo é o parâmetro para a pesquisa dos dados das demais linhas, na aba "Plan1". A única alternativa que encontrei seria a repetição do dado em todas as células desse grupo, o que tornaria poluído o local.

Tentei utilizar várias alternativas de busca, que podem ser vistas no Módulo9 do arquivo anexo, mas todas me retornam a linha 1144, no exemplo, em razão de existir fórmulas nas células.

Tentei também usar a rotina do Módulo10, mas está retornando a mensagem de que a variável do bloco With não foi definida, mas só tenho duas variáveis em uso: lrw , a linha que procuro e rng, onde estou procurando,  e não identifico a que variável o VBA se refere.

Necessito dessa informação, pois vou utilizar para fazer a exclusão das linhas abaixo, em bloco, para eliminar os blocos não necessários ao trabalho.

Agradeço qualquer auxilio dos colegas.

 
Postado : 13/12/2020 5:46 pm
Tags do Tópico
EdsonBR
(@edsonbr)
Posts: 1057
Noble Member
 

Boa noite, @bautto

Sub CélProcurada()
  Dim rng As Range, lrw As Long
  With Worksheets("Plan5")
    lrw = .Range("K:K").Find(What:="*", _
                             After:=.Range("K1"), _
                             LookAt:=xlPart, _
                             LookIn:=xlValues, _
                             SearchOrder:=xlByRows, _
                             SearchDirection:=xlPrevious).Row
    Set rng = .Cells(lrw, 1).MergeArea.Cells(1)
  End With
End Sub 

 
Postado : 13/12/2020 10:17 pm
Bautto reacted
Bautto
(@bautto)
Posts: 70
Estimable Member
Topic starter
 

@edsonbr

Muito obrigado.

Resolveu um problemão para mim.

Abçs.

 
Postado : 14/12/2020 9:31 am